Eligibility to Receive Shared Leave. An employee may receive donated leave under the following conditions: The employee meets one or more conditions listed in (J) above. The employee’s job is one in which leave can be used and accrued; The employee is not eligible for time loss compensation under RCW 51.32; The employee has abided by District policies and procedures regarding the use of Annual Leave; The employee has exhausted or will shortly exhaust their Annual Leave; The condition has caused or is likely to cause the employee to go on leave without pay or terminate District employment. Employees accessing parental leave share may maintain up to forty (40) hours of leave in reserve. No more leave may be donated than the recipient can use, e.g., no more than five hundred and twenty-two days (522) days during the recipient’s entire term of Washington State School District employment.
Eligibility to Receive Shared Leave. Depending on the purpose of using shared leave an educator may be required to exhaust all of his/her sick and personal leave before being eligible for sick leave sharing. See Chapter 392-136A WAC for details on retaining or exhausting leave.
